MySQL是一种开源的关系型数据库管理系统(RDBMS),提供了高效可靠的数据存储和管理。通过MySQL可以将数据库导出来,即将数据库中的数据和结构以特定的格式导出到文件中。这样的导出文件可以作为备份用途,或者用于迁移数据到其他数据库系统。
导出数据库可以使用MySQL提供的命令行工具或图形化界面工具来实现。以下是导出数据库的几种常见方法:
- 使用命令行工具导出数据库:
- 使用mysqldump命令可以导出整个数据库或特定的表,可以指定导出的格式,例如:
- 使用mysqldump命令可以导出整个数据库或特定的表,可以指定导出的格式,例如:
- 上述命令将整个数据库导出到名为backup.sql的文件中。
- 使用图形化界面工具导出数据库:
- MySQL提供了许多图形化界面工具,如MySQL Workbench、Navicat等。这些工具提供了直观的界面,方便用户进行数据库管理操作,包括导出数据库。
- 在工具的导出功能中,选择要导出的数据库和导出格式,然后指定导出文件的路径和名称,即可完成导出。
导出数据库的常见格式包括SQL格式、CSV格式、XML格式等,选择导出格式取决于具体的需求。此外,也可以压缩导出文件以减少文件大小。
MySQL的优势包括成熟稳定、性能高效、易于使用、支持多种操作系统等。它在Web应用程序、企业应用、数据分析等场景下被广泛应用。
推荐的腾讯云相关产品和产品介绍链接地址如下:
- 云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
- 云数据库 MySQL for Serverless:https://cloud.tencent.com/product/tfcdb
- 云数据库 TBase:https://cloud.tencent.com/product/tbase